Original recipe yields 12 mini burgers

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line a medium baking sheet with aluminum foil.
  2. In a medium skillet over medium high heat, stir together ground beef, dry onion soup mix and dry minced onion. Cook until beef is evenly brown. Remove from heat, drain and stir in mayonnaise and Cheddar cheese.
  3. Slice tops off the dinner rolls. Arrange the rolls on the baking sheet. Spoon some of the ground beef mixture onto each roll. Garnish with pickle slices. Place tops back on rolls.
  4. Tightly wrap the baking sheet with aluminum foil. Bake in the preheated oven 20 minutes.

"Made a double recipe (wanted to have some for that evening and some for future use). Did cut down the mayo to 4T. After browning and adding the mayo/cheese, I spread the mixture out on cookie sheets c..." See moreovered with parchment paper to eliminate sticking and press mixture to a thin layer,scored in 2" squares (to resemble White Castle burgers),cover tightly with foil and put them in the freezer to set(the scoring helps them break apart when frozen). Once frozen,broke squares apart and placed on Peppridge Farm Slider Rolls (I found them at Publix). Placed pickles on burgers and covered pans tightly with foil. With the 2" squares, I had 36 burgers. I wrap any unbaked burgers individually in foil,put in a freezer bag and pop them in the freezer. When ready to use only 1 or 2, I take the burgers out of foil and wrap them in a paper towel and pop them in the microwave for about 20-25 seconds on high."
